I’m Planning a Fall Picnic Gathering With My Friends—Here’s My Outfit Vision

One thing I love the most about summer is all of the outdoor gatherings like BBQs, concerts, pool parties, and, most importantly, picnics. It’s for that very reason I’m going to do my best to carry picnic plans with friends and family straight into fall. The looks will naturally be much cozier thanks to the cooler weather that my favorite time of year brings. With all of this in mind, I already started hunting down the perfect fall picnic outfit inspiration.

I envision a variety of get-togethers that each emanates a different vibe. Think of everything from laid-back plans decked out in casual pieces like activewear, jeans, and sneakers to more elevated affairs with polished sweaters, pretty dresses, and more. I also kept an eye out for stylish ways to transition summer staples like sandals in the new season. Ahead, check out ten outfit ideas that fit the bill, plus how to get each look.
